- Eye-Catching Visuals:
- Images: Use high-quality, vibrant images that reflect the spirit of sports and physical activity. Action shots of students participating in sports or dynamic illustrations can be very effective.
- Colors: Choose a color palette that is both visually appealing and aligned with your school's colors. Bright and energetic colors like red, yellow, and blue can create a sense of excitement, while softer colors can convey a more inclusive and friendly atmosphere. Make sure the colors contrast well to ensure readability.
- Graphics: Incorporate relevant graphics, such as sports equipment, winner ribbons, or stylized silhouettes of athletes, to visually communicate the theme of the event. Ensure that the graphics are high-resolution and don't appear pixelated.
- Clear and Concise Information:
- Headline: The headline should be the most prominent text on the poster, clearly stating the event: "School Sports Day!" or "Annual Sports Meet."
- Date, Time, and Location: This information should be easily visible and prominently displayed. Use a clear and legible font and consider placing it in a central location on the poster.
- Event Details: Briefly list the main events that will take place during the sports day. This could include races, field events, team sports, and any special activities planned. Keep the descriptions concise and easy to understand.
- Call to Action: Encourage participation by including a call to action, such as "Join the Fun!" or "Register Today!" Provide information on how students can sign up or get involved.
- Typography and Readability:
- Font Choice: Select fonts that are easy to read from a distance. Use a combination of fonts to create visual interest, but ensure that the overall design remains cohesive. Avoid overly decorative or complex fonts that can be difficult to decipher.
- Font Size: Use appropriate font sizes for different elements of the poster. The headline should be the largest, followed by the date, time, and location. Body text should be large enough to read comfortably.
- Contrast: Ensure that there is sufficient contrast between the text and the background. Dark text on a light background is generally the easiest to read.
- Layout and Composition:
- Balance: Create a balanced layout that distributes visual elements evenly across the poster. Avoid overcrowding the design with too much information.
- Hierarchy: Use visual hierarchy to guide the viewer's eye through the poster. The most important information should be the most prominent, followed by supporting details.
- White Space: Utilize white space (or negative space) to create visual breathing room and prevent the poster from feeling cluttered. White space can also help to highlight key elements and improve readability.

- Printing Options:
- Professional Printing: For high-quality posters, consider using a professional printing service. They offer a variety of paper stocks, finishes, and sizes to choose from. Professional printing is ideal for posters that will be displayed prominently or used for promotional purposes.
- In-House Printing: If you have a high-quality printer at school, you can print your posters in-house. This can be a more cost-effective option, especially if you need to print a large number of posters. However, the quality may not be as good as professional printing.
- Paper Stock:
- Glossy Paper: Glossy paper is a good choice for posters with vibrant colors and images. It provides a shiny finish that enhances the visual appeal of the design.
- Matte Paper: Matte paper is a better option for posters with a lot of text. It reduces glare and makes the text easier to read. Matte paper also provides a more sophisticated and understated look.
- Recycled Paper: If you're promoting an eco-friendly theme, consider using recycled paper. This demonstrates your commitment to sustainability and aligns with your message.
- Poster Size:
- Standard Sizes: Common poster sizes include 11x17 inches, 18x24 inches, and 24x36 inches. Choose a size that is appropriate for the location where the poster will be displayed.
- Custom Sizes: If you need a specific size, you can create a custom poster size. However, be aware that custom sizes may be more expensive to print.
- Displaying Your Poster:
- High-Traffic Areas: Display your posters in high-traffic areas where they will be seen by the most people. This could include hallways, cafeterias, gymnasiums, and bulletin boards.
- Eye-Level Placement: Place your posters at eye level to ensure that they are easily visible. Avoid placing them too high or too low.
- Secure Mounting: Use tape, tacks, or poster putty to securely mount your posters. Make sure that the posters are flat and wrinkle-free.
- Consider the Environment: Take into account the environment where the posters will be displayed. If they will be exposed to sunlight, consider using UV-resistant ink to prevent fading. If they will be exposed to moisture, consider laminating them to protect them from damage.
